Power Rip-Off
So the Federal Energy Regulatory Commission’s Bruce Birchman decides that the taxpayers of California owe power suppliers $1.2 billion (Dec. 13). The time has come for Gov. Gray Davis and Atty. Gen. Bill Lockyer to demand that, first, we get our $9 billion back now -- the courts be damned; second, that the infamous long-term “contracts” (really blackmail) signed under the threat of blackouts be rescinded; and finally, that Ken Lay be brought to California and tried for his leadership of the criminals involved in this colossal rip-off.
